Gov. Bello Is Planning To Disrupt Kogi Poll ― PDP

IgbereTV reports that the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), on Sunday, accused Kogi State governor, Yahaya Bello, of plotting to derail the forthcoming gubernatorial election.

PDP alleged that its head of security in Dekina Local Government, Edeh Abutu, was reportedly abducted by the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C) on trumped-up charges and taken to an unknown destination “where they are believed to be under torture.”

While speaking at a press conference at the national headquarters of the party in Abuja on Sunday, PDP National Publicity Secretary, Kola Ologbondiyan, demanded the immediate and unconditional release of innocent Nigerians including Abutu.

He said: “Nigerians will recall that last Thursday, October 31, 2019, the PDP alerted of the heinous plots by the All Progressives Congress (APC) and outgoing Governor Yahaya Bello of Kogi state to clampdown on key leaders in the state as well as unleash violence on the people, for their decision not to vote Yahaya Bello back to office.

“We have called you today to notify Nigerians that the APC has commenced the clampdown and punishment of innocent citizens of Kogi state, having realized that the people are not ready to change their resolve to kick out the incompetent, corrupt and disdainful Bello administration.

“The APC, out of desperation, has started framing and arresting innocent Nigerians, harassing and victimising women and youths, blocking peoples’ means of livelihood and issuing threats on the citizenry, all in the failed bid to inject crisis, derail the electoral process and manipulate the outcome of the polls.

“Only yesterday, the APC, using, some hoodlums and compromised security agents, led by Bello’s illegitimate deputy governor, Edward Onoja, arrested the PDP head of security in Dekina Local Government, Mr Edeh Abutu, over trumped-up charges of possession of firearms.

“It is instructive to state that Abutu had been threatened with arrest and frame-up, several times, by the APC; attacked and harassed on numerous occasions before he was finally framed and abducted by the APC after he pulled a gargantuan crowd for our governorship campaign rally in Dekina.

“The PDP has been made aware of how APC thugs invaded his area of residence, traumatised and harassed citizens with gunshots and abducted Mr Abutu to an unknown destination, after which the illegal deputy governor turned himself into the spokesman of the police by rushing to falsely claim that he (Abutu) made some confessional statement of being in possession of firearms.”
